Metabolic syndrome: Ser-Gly-Phe-Tyr network
Metabolic network of phenylalanine, tyrosine, glycine, and serine: overview of the phenylalanine, tyrosine, glycine, and serine metabolism in metabolic syndrome and its components such as: increased abdominal adipose tissue amount (abdominal obesity), increased circulating triglyceride level (hypertriglyceridemia), decreased circulating HDL cholesterol level (decreased HDL-C), hypertension, hyperglycemia.
